Bulk Active Pharmaceutical Ingredient (API) Sources for Iontocaine: Market Overview and Supplier Insights

Last updated: July 30, 2025


Introduction

Iontocaine, a local anesthetic primarily comprised of lidocaine, serves critical functions across medical procedures by inducing temporary numbness. As with any pharmaceutical product, the reliability and quality of its Active Pharmaceutical Ingredient (API) — in this case, lidocaine — are paramount. Determining reputable bulk API sources for Iontocaine involves understanding supplier landscapes, quality standards, regulatory compliance, and global supply chain dynamics. This report provides a comprehensive analysis aimed at pharmaceutical stakeholders seeking dependable API suppliers for manufacturing Iontocaine.


Understanding Iontocaine and Its API: Lidocaine

Lidocaine, chemically known as N-(2,6-Dimethylphenyl)acetamide, is a widely used local anesthetic and antiarrhythmic agent. Its API form requires strict quality controls to meet pharmacopoeial standards such as USP (United States Pharmacopeia) or EP (European Pharmacopoeia). This ensures efficacy, safety, and regulatory compliance crucial for patient outcomes and market access.


Supply Chain Landscape for Lidocaine API

The global lidocaine API market is characterized by a few dominant players, primarily located in India, China, and Western countries with advanced pharmaceutical manufacturing capacities. India and China together account for an overwhelming share of API production, driven by cost advantages, scale, and manufacturing expertise [1].

Key considerations in sourcing lidocaine API include:

  • Quality Certification: cGMP (current Good Manufacturing Practices) compliance, ISO certifications, and pharmacopoeial standards.
  • Regulatory Support: Ability to support documentation for FDA, EMA, and other regulatory bodies.
  • Supply Reliability: Proven track record of timely delivery and capacity to meet scale demands.
  • Pricing Competitiveness: Cost-effective sourcing suited to budget considerations without compromising quality.

Evaluating API Suppliers: Key Criteria

  • Regulatory Certification & Compliance
    Look for cGMP, ISO, and pharmacopoeial standards to ensure API quality. Certifications facilitate smoother regulatory approval processes in target markets [6].

  • Quality Assurance & Testing
    Suppliers should provide batch records, certificate of analysis (COA), and stability data aligned with pharmacopoeial specifications.

  • Supply Capacity & Reliability
    Ensuring the supplier has the production capacity and a proven track record for consistent, timely delivery helps avoid manufacturing disruptions.

  • Pricing & Payment Terms
    Competitive pricing must be balanced with quality assurance. Establishing clear contractual terms mitigates risks linked to supply chain vulnerabilities.

  • Regulatory Support
    Suppliers offering comprehensive documentation—including DMFs (Drug Master Files), batch documentation, and validation protocols—speed regulatory approval processes.


Regulatory and Quality Considerations

API sourcing for Iontocaine requires rigorous compliance with regional drug regulations. The FDA, EMA, and other regulatory bodies mandate strict documentation and testing for APIs to ensure safety and efficacy. Recently, global regulators have intensified scrutiny on API manufacturing practices, emphasizing traceability, purity, and batch consistency.

Manufacturers must also align with pharmacopoeial standards such as USP and EP, which specify impurity profiles, residual solvents, and microbiological standards necessary for pharmaceutical APIs.
